BIRMINGHAM'S new leisure boss was locked in a row today after revealing revolutionary plans for the city's municipal golf courses.
Coun Martin Mullaney wants to transform five of the city's seven public facilities into pitch and putt venues or even three and six- hole courses combined with "adventure golf" centres where teenagers use child-friendly clubs and reduced flight balls.See the full content of this document
